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We’ll conduct a thorough assessment of the damage and develop a customized plan to restore your property. This includes identifying the source of the water, assessing the extent of the damage, and developing a plan to extract the water and dry your property.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use advanced equipment, including powerful pumps and wet vacuums, to extract as much water as possible from your property. This includes extracting water from carpets, upholstery, and other materials.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your property, including air movers and dehumidifiers. This helps to prevent further damage and promotes a safe and healthy environment.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

We’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ize your property, including all surfaces, to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. This includes using specialized cleaning products and equipment.

Q: How do I prevent water damage in the future?

A: To prevent water damage, make sure to inspect your property regularly for signs of leaks or water damage. Fix any leaks quickly, and consider installing a sump pump or other water-detection devices. Our team can also provide guidance on how to prevent water damage in the future.
